Converge ICT, commonly referred to as Converge (or ComClark in Pampanga), is a major provider of telecommunication and cable television services in the Philippines. It operates fiber optic broadband networks, cable television (marketed as Air Cable), and cable internet (marketed as Air Internet) in the country.

History

In 2009, the Congress of the Philippines enacted Republic Act No. 9707, to grant Converge ICT Solutions Inc. the franchise to construct, install, establish, operate, and maintain a telecommunication system throughout the Philippines.[1]

Service areas

Converge ICT serves fiber optic internet access in Metro Manila, Calabarzon, Central Luzon and several parts of the Bicol and Ilocos regions,[2][3] and continues to expand its coverage across the country.

Converge ICT competes with PLDT and Globe Telecom as providers of Fiber-to-the-home broadband internet, in their respective areas of coverage.

As of 2020, it has around 500,000 subscribers, all are in Luzon.[4]
